Brothers in Arms (Remastered) Dire Straits
EDITORS’ NOTES
The rockers' fifth album perfectly blends pop nous with rock experimentation. Brothers In Arms contains plenty of the virtuoso playing and slow-burning inventiveness that made their name, but an opening salvo of radio-ready melodies leavens the mix. “So Far Away” is lovely, lovelorn blues-rock, an iconic and “Walk of Life”’s ballpark boogie is irresistibly chipper. It’s a blend of the instant and atmospheric rarely matched in stadium-sized ’80s rock.
